## DeployBot Onboarding

As a code reviewer at Quellworth Systems, you'll interact with DeployBot, our chat bot that reports deploy status for every merge you approve. DeployBot posts pipeline state in the #releases channel and answers queries like "status of build 4821." To register your reviewer account, run /deploybot enroll and confirm the prompt. If you ever lose access, DeployBot accepts a recovery passphrase instead of re-enrollment. The passphrase for reviewer accounts is below.

unlock words, kawip-yafof: oliir-raldor-framir-druok-eliix-quenwyn-kasion

**Q: The extract-strings script for Lanternleaf refuses to write to the locale bundle — what now?**

A: The script signs each bundle before upload, and the signing keystore locks itself after three failed runs. Maintainers should not regenerate the keystore; that invalidates every translated bundle downstream. Instead, reset the lock through the recovery prompt in the tooling console, and when asked, enter the passphrase that follows.

strongbox words: druath-quenael

Postmortem timeline — Larkspur warehouse scanner outage. 09:12 — Barcode scanner integration began rejecting valid SKUs after the Pemberly firmware push changed the checksum scheme. 09:40 — Receiving dock switched to manual entry. 10:05 — Integration rolled back; scans resumed normally. No evidence of tampering; the checksum mismatch was a vendor-side format change. The rolled-back firmware is identified by the token below.

build token for tajeg-bajep: htk14_409ba9df6b8acb

PRODUCT LAUNCH PLAN — Managers Only

Product: Kelsterine "Vexa" handheld scanner. Launch window: early Q2, Droverton first, national four weeks later. Budget ceiling holds at prior estimate; no incremental headcount. Finance to release tooling funds in two tranches tied to QA gates. Pricing finalised by Renn Ostwick; margin target 34%. Channel partners briefed under embargo. Weekly burn reports required. The confidential rationale for this timing follows below.

board note of tagug-hahag: Praionax Logistics is in early talks to buy Julaxek Group for about $36.3 million. The Julmir launch date is March 1, and nothing goes to the press before then.